Mental Health Care Training – MCA & DOLS provides essential knowledge for anyone working with individuals who may lack capacity or require protective safeguards. This course explains the Mental Capacity Act (MCA) and Deprivation of Liberty Safeguards (DOLS), helping learners understand how decisions are made in a lawful, ethical, and person-centred way. You will explore capacity assessments, best interest decisions, consent, human rights, safeguarding, and the legal responsibilities of health and social care providers.
The training highlights how MCA and DOLS apply in daily care practice. Learners gain confidence in recognising when someone may lack capacity, how to document decisions properly, and how to support autonomy while keeping people safe. It is a valuable foundation for anyone supporting vulnerable adults in care homes, hospitals, supported living, community settings, and domiciliary care.

Mental Health Care Training – MCA & DoLS explains how the Mental Capacity Act and Deprivation of Liberty Safeguards are used to protect the rights and wellbeing of adults who may lack capacity. The course covers legal principles, decision-making, consent, best interests, assessments, documentation and safeguarding duties. Learners explore how to recognise when capacity is impaired, how to follow procedures correctly, and how to work alongside families and professionals. With practical examples and clear guidance, the training prepares learners to support vulnerable adults while ensuring ethical practice and lawful care.
Course Curriculum
- Module 01: The Mental Capacity Act
- Module 02: Assessment of Mental Capacity
- Module 03: Best Interest Decision Making
- Module 04: Advocacy and Advance Planning
- Module 05: Providing Care or Treatment to People Who Lack Capacity
- Module 06: Confidentiality and Record Keeping
- Module 07: Public Bodies and Services Created by MCA Act 2005
- Module 08: Interface with Legislation, Policy and Procedures
- Module 09: DOLS to LPS
- Module 10: Authorised Deprivation
- Module 11: Legal Background to DOLS
- Module 12: The Mental Capacity Act (2005) and Deprivation of Liberty Safeguards During a Pandemic
- Module 13: Liberty Protection Safeguards (LPS)
